KOHARA YASUHIRO (B. 1954)
Shigaraki style stoneware tea bowl
3 ½ in. (8.9 cm.) high
With wood box titled chawan (tea bowl), signed Yasuhiro and sealed Yasuhiro

Born in Shigaraki in Shiga prefecture, Kohara has had innumerable solo exhibitions in Japan and also in United States, including "Adapting and Adopting: Waves of Change as East Encounters West Modern and Contemporary Japanese Art" at Lowe Art Museum, Miami in 2013.
